当然,不同的网页或不同的网页状态,大家需要使用不同的CSS样式,这就需要前端开发者使用CSS切换技术来切换不同的样式文件。
首先,大家可以使用JavaScript动态的控制CSS样式表。
var link = document.createElement("link"); link.type = "text/css"; link.rel = "stylesheet"; if (condition) { link.href = "style1.css"; } else { link.href = "style2.css"; } document.getElementsByTagName("head")[0].appendChild(link);
在上述代码中,大家使用了JavaScript的createElement方法创建了一个link标签,并动态添加到head标签里面,通过改变link的href属性来加载不同的样式文件。
其次,大家还可以使用jQuery等流行的库来在线切换CSS样式表。
$(document).ready(function(){ $("button").click(function(){ $("link[rel='stylesheet']").attr({href : "style1.css"}); }); });
通过以上代码,当点击按钮时,会将样式表的href属性改为”style1.css”,从而实现样式的切换。
需要注意的是,如果要进行CSS样式的切换,大家需要提前准备好不同的CSS文件,并在需要的时候加载。
CSS样式切换技术能够使得网页呈现出不同的样式和效果,从而为用户提供更好的用户体验。